Position Summary
The Broadcast Engineer I provides technical support for Shop LC s live television broadcast operations while working alongside experienced broadcast engineers. This entry-level position offers hands-on training with modern broadcast, streaming, networking, and production technologies in a fast-paced live television environment.
The successful candidate will gain experience supporting live broadcasts, maintaining professional broadcast equipment, troubleshooting technical issues, and learning the systems that power a 24/7 television network. This role is designed as a career-development opportunity with advancement potential into Broadcast Engineer II and other engineering positions.

Required Skills & Experience
- Associate degree, technical certification, military technical training, or equivalent hands-on experience in Broadcast Technology, Electronics, Computer Networking, Information Technology, Electrical Technology, or a related technical field.
- Basic understanding of audio/video signal flow.
- Fundamental knowledge of computer hardware and Windows operating systems.
- Basic networking knowledge including Ethernet, TCP/IP, IP addressing, DHCP, and managed switches.
- Strong analytical and troubleshooting skills.
- Demonstrated curiosity and passion for technology through school projects, home labs, gaming PCs, electronics, streaming, robotics, AV work, or similar technical hobbies.
- Strong communication skills, attention to detail, professionalism, and willingness to continuously learn.
- Ability to remain calm and make sound decisions during live broadcasts.
- Ability to work flexible schedules including evenings, weekends, holidays, and participation in an on-call rotation.
Preferred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Broadcast Engineering, Electrical Engineering Technology, Information Technology, Computer Science, or a related technical discipline.
- Internship or hands-on experience in television, radio, live production, AV integration, or broadcast environments.
- Exposure to broadcast cameras, switchers, routers, audio consoles, video servers, or streaming technologies.
- Exposure to NDI, Dante, SRT, SMPTE ST 2110, cloud media workflows, or virtualization technologies.
- Knowledge of OBS Studio, vMix, Adobe Creative Suite, or similar software.
- Interest in obtaining SBE, CompTIA A+, CompTIA Network+, Dante, Cisco, or similar industry certifications.
